Vintage bronze statue in gold and green of Prince Rama shooting an arrow.
The large bronze sculpture depicts Lord Rama, a revered figure in Hindu mythology, standing majestically with a powerful and graceful demeanor. It is 26cm in height with wooden base.
Rama carrying his bow. Rama, from the Ramayana story, according to believers, is an incarnation of Vishnu, performed miracles and defeated demons to get his wife Sita back, and fought against the armies that took her.
Attaining purity of mind and hitting a target both require concentration, effort, patience and knowledge.
That is the meaning of the statue. Through wisdom (the bow) one launches the virtues that lead to bliss.
If there was an arrow it would pass directly through his head, but that is a part of the metaphor: The arrow is invisible because it is the archer's concentrated thought or prayer.
The Thai bronze sculpture was casted using traditional lost-wax process.
